The Importance of Titanium Dioxide


Titanium dioxide is renowned for its exceptional coverage and whitening properties. It is a white, opaque pigment that effectively reflects light, making it indispensable in achieving that sought-after ultra-white finish. The effectiveness of TiO2 as a pigment is primarily due to its high refractive index and non-toxic nature, which make it safe for a wide range of applications. As industries continue to evolve, the need for environmentally friendly and efficient products has propelled titanium dioxide to the forefront of industrial materials.

The production of titanium dioxide ultra white paint involves sophisticated manufacturing processes that combine chemical engineering with advanced technologies. Factories typically employ the sulfate and chloride processes to produce titanium dioxide. The sulfate route involves treating ilmenite ore with sulfuric acid, whereas the chloride method utilizes titanium tetrachloride. Both methods yield high-purity titanium dioxide, though the chloride process is generally regarded as more environmentally friendly.
